Understanding Fintech in the Finance Industry

Fintech (financial technology) encompasses an umbrella term covering digital tools and services that utilize technology to provide financial services efficiently and conveniently, from banking apps and payments platforms to investment platforms. Fintech has transformed finance, making it more inclusive and accessible than ever.

Impact Investing

Impact investing differs from traditional investing by placing equal importance on social or environmental returns in addition to financial ones.

Investors seek businesses or projects that address global challenges like climate change, poverty and healthcare disparities as part of this proactive approach to investing that aligns one's financial goals with their values.

The Accessibility Challenge

Impact investing has long presented challenges when it comes to accessibility. Traditional investment structures often required significant capital and expertise from participants; further, navigating this complex terrain could be daunting for newcomers.

Fintech Solutions

Fintech has come forward as an answer to these challenges, offering impact investing accessible to a broader audience in multiple ways through apps and platforms like these:

Mobile Accessibility

Fintech apps are optimized to be mobile-friendly, providing access to investment portfolios and making decisions instantly - something previously unthinkable within traditional finance.

Low Minimum Investments

Many fintech platforms enable individuals with limited capital to participate in impact investing with minimal amounts, making impact investing accessible even for individuals who do not possess substantial savings.

Education and Guidance

Fintech apps provide educational materials, tutorials and investment guides, helping their users make smart choices about impact investments.

Transparency and Reporting

These apps offer unparalleled transparency, enabling investors to track the impact of their investments real time and witness first-hand how it's being put to good use to bring about positive change.

Diversification

Fintech apps make it simple and straightforward for investors to diversify their impact portfolios with fintech offerings, helping mitigate risk while optimizing potential financial and social returns.

Risk Mitigation

Fintech apps equipped with integrated risk management tools provide more secure impact investing, providing confidence for their decisions.

Global Accessibility

Fintech apps eliminate geographic limitations to impact investing, making impact investing accessible for individuals from around the globe.
